The invention relates to the technical field of prefabricated part lifting appliances, in particular to a prefabricated composite floor slab lifting device which comprises a lifting main hook and a prefabricated slab, a lifting ring is hung on the lower portion of the lifting main hook, a mounting box is arranged at the bottom of the lifting ring, and fixing seats are transversely arranged on the two sides of the mounting box; first sliding rails are transversely and symmetrically arranged at the bottoms of the fixing seats, the bottoms of the first sliding rails on the adjacent sides are slidably connected with the same sliding seat, lifting rods are vertically arranged at the two ends of the bottom of the sliding seat, lifting assemblies used for lifting the prefabricated plate are arranged at the bottoms of the lifting rods, and multiple sets of truss steel bars are distributed at the top of the prefabricated plate at equal intervals. And cables are symmetrically inserted into two sides of the bottom of the mounting box in a sliding manner. According to the hoisting method, hoisting of the prefabricated slab is carried out in two steps, damage to the prefabricated slab and truss steel bars can be effectively avoided through the scheme, stress points are all arranged on the prefabricated slab, long-time and long-distance hoisting operation of the prefabricated slab is facilitated, and the convenience of later use of the prefabricated slab is greatly improved.
